Understanding Osteodystrophy and Its Impact on Bone Health

Osteodystrophy is a medical condition that affects our bones, making them weak and prone to fractures. It is often seen in people suffering from chronic kidney disease, as their body is unable to properly regulate calcium and phosphorus levels. In this section, we will delve into the basics of osteodystrophy, its causes, and how it can lead to an increased risk of fractures.

Our bones are constantly in a state of renewal, with old bone being broken down and new bone being formed. This process is called bone remodeling. However, in people with osteodystrophy, this delicate balance is disrupted, resulting in a higher rate of bone breakdown than bone formation. As a result, the bones become weak, thin, and more susceptible to fractures.

There are many factors that can contribute to the development of osteodystrophy, including hormonal imbalances, vitamin D deficiency, and certain medications. Understanding the underlying causes of this condition is crucial in managing and preventing complications, such as fractures.

Recognizing the Symptoms of Osteodystrophy

One of the most challenging aspects of osteodystrophy is that it often does not present any noticeable symptoms in its early stages. This makes it difficult to diagnose and treat before significant damage has occurred. However, as the condition progresses, certain signs and symptoms may become more evident.

Common symptoms of osteodystrophy include bone pain, joint pain, muscle weakness, and deformities in the bones. In more advanced cases, individuals may also experience fractures with little or no trauma, which can be a clear indication of weakened bone structure.

If you are experiencing any of these symptoms, it is important to consult with your healthcare provider for proper assessment and diagnosis. Early detection and treatment can help to minimize the risk of fractures and other complications associated with osteodystrophy.

Assessing Your Fracture Risk

Given the increased risk of fractures in individuals with osteodystrophy, it is crucial to assess your personal fracture risk. This can be done through a combination of medical history, physical examination, and various diagnostic tests.

Your healthcare provider may perform a bone density test, which measures the amount of minerals in your bones and can help to determine the likelihood of fractures. Additionally, blood tests may be performed to check for imbalances in calcium, phosphorus, and vitamin D levels, which can be contributing factors to osteodystrophy.

By understanding your individual fracture risk, you and your healthcare provider can work together to develop an appropriate treatment plan to help prevent fractures and maintain your overall bone health.

Managing Osteodystrophy through Diet and Lifestyle

One of the most effective ways to manage osteodystrophy and reduce the risk of fractures is through proper diet and lifestyle changes. Ensuring that you are consuming an adequate amount of calcium and vitamin D is crucial for maintaining strong and healthy bones.

Some good sources of calcium include dairy products, leafy green vegetables, and fortified foods. Vitamin D can be obtained through exposure to sunlight, as well as through certain foods, such as fatty fish and fortified milk. In some cases, your healthcare provider may recommend supplements to help meet your nutritional needs.

Additionally, engaging in regular weight-bearing exercise, such as walking, jogging, or resistance training, can help to strengthen your bones and reduce the risk of fractures. However, it is important to consult with your healthcare provider before beginning any new exercise routine to ensure that it is safe and appropriate for your individual needs.

Medical Treatment Options for Osteodystrophy

Depending on the severity of your osteodystrophy and your individual risk factors, your healthcare provider may recommend certain medical treatments to help manage the condition and reduce the risk of fractures. These may include medications, such as bisphosphonates, which help to slow down bone breakdown and promote bone formation.

In some cases, hormone replacement therapy may be recommended, particularly for individuals with hormone imbalances contributing to their osteodystrophy. Additionally, individuals with chronic kidney disease may require specific treatments to manage their condition and prevent further complications related to osteodystrophy.

It is important to work closely with your healthcare provider to determine the most appropriate treatment options for your specific needs and to closely monitor your progress to ensure optimal bone health.

Understanding Delirium: An Overview

Before we delve into the role of chlorpromazine in the treatment of delirium, it is essential to understand what delirium is. Delirium is a severe, acute disturbance in mental abilities that results in confused thinking and reduced awareness of the environment. This condition is a common complication of patients in the intensive care unit, post-surgery, or even those with severe illnesses. Delirium can result in longer hospital stays, increased mortality, and a decline in cognitive and functional abilities. Understanding how to treat and manage this condition is crucial.

Chlorpromazine: A Brief Introduction

Chlorpromazine is a type of medication known as a phenothiazine. It was originally developed as a surgical anesthetic in the 1950s but was later discovered to have potent antipsychotic properties. Today, it is used to treat various mental health conditions, including schizophrenia, mania, and psychosis. More recently, chlorpromazine has been used to treat delirium, especially in palliative care settings.

rx2go_cover?e=2147483647&v=beta&t=RKK0VzahSUTYElDAGwGAF-YIWmTfWTMxiGZ7f4cTSmk

The Pharmacological Action of Chlorpromazine

The action of chlorpromazine in the body is complex. It works by blocking a variety of neurotransmitter receptors in the brain, including dopamine receptors. By blocking these receptors, chlorpromazine can help to reduce the symptoms of delirium. As a result, patients may experience less confusion, agitation, and hallucinations.

Dosing and Administration of Chlorpromazine

Dosing and administration of chlorpromazine can vary depending on the individual and the severity of their delirium. Typically, it is administered orally or via injection. Monitoring for side effects and response to treatment is crucial, as adjustments to the dosage may be required over time.

Side Effects of Chlorpromazine

Like any medication, chlorpromazine can have side effects. Some of the most common side effects include drowsiness, dry mouth, constipation, and blurred vision. More serious side effects can include movement disorders, low blood pressure, and in rare cases, a potentially life-threatening condition known as neuroleptic malignant syndrome.

Efficacy of Chlorpromazine in Treating Delirium

Several studies have shown that chlorpromazine can be effective in treating delirium, particularly in reducing symptoms such as agitation and hallucinations. However, more research is needed to fully understand its efficacy and to compare it with other potential treatments for delirium.

Chlorpromazine in Palliative Care

Chlorpromazine has a particular role in palliative care, where it can be used to manage delirium in patients with terminal illnesses. History of Chloroquine Phosphate

Chloroquine phosphate is not a new drug; it has been around for decades. Originally developed in the 1930s, it has been primarily used as an antimalarial drug. Over the years, it has also been employed in the treatment of other conditions such as lupus and rheumatoid arthritis. Its potential for treating COVID-19 has brought it back into the spotlight, and researchers are now exploring its effectiveness against the novel coronavirus.

a folded newspaper with the words breaking news on it

How Chloroquine Phosphate Works

Chloroquine phosphate is classified as an antimalarial drug, online pharmaceutical guides which means it is designed to target and kill the parasite responsible for causing malaria. But how does this relate to COVID-19? The novel coronavirus, SARS-CoV-2, is not a parasite, but a virus. The connection lies in the way Chloroquine phosphate interacts with cells.

When viruses infect a host, they need to enter the host's cells in order to replicate. Chloroquine phosphate has been shown to inhibit the ability of certain viruses, like SARS-CoV-2, to enter cells. By preventing the virus from entering cells, Chloroquine phosphate could potentially slow down or stop the progression of the infection.

Early Research on Chloroquine Phosphate and COVID-19

In the early stages of the COVID-19 pandemic, researchers began looking into the potential of Chloroquine phosphate as a treatment option. Initial laboratory studies showed promising results, with Chloroquine phosphate demonstrating an ability to inhibit the replication of the virus in vitro (in a test tube).

These early findings sparked interest and prompted further investigation into the drug's potential as a COVID-19 treatment.

Clinical Trials and Studies

Following the promising in vitro results, several clinical trials and studies were initiated to evaluate the safety and efficacy of Chloroquine phosphate as a treatment for COVID-19 patients. Some of these trials have reported positive outcomes, with patients showing improvements in their symptoms and shortened recovery periods. However, not all trials have shown the same level of success, and some have even reported potentially harmful side effects in some patients.

These mixed results have led to conflicting opinions on the effectiveness and safety of using Chloroquine phosphate as a treatment for COVID-19, highlighting the need for more research and larger clinical trials.

Chloroquine Phosphate vs. Hydroxychloroquine

When discussing Chloroquine phosphate as a potential COVID-19 treatment, it is important to also mention hydroxychloroquine. Hydroxychloroquine is a derivative of Chloroquine phosphate and has a similar mechanism of action. However, it is considered to be less toxic and is often preferred over Chloroquine phosphate for the treatment of certain conditions such as lupus and rheumatoid arthritis.

Some early studies have suggested that hydroxychloroquine may also be effective against COVID-19, and it has been included in several clinical trials alongside Chloroquine phosphate. However, like Chloroquine phosphate, the results have been mixed, and more research is needed to determine the true potential of hydroxychloroquine as a COVID-19 treatment.

Current Recommendations and Guidelines

Given the conflicting results and potential risks associated with Chloroquine phosphate and hydroxychloroquine, most health organizations and regulatory bodies have not endorsed their use as standard treatments for COVID-19 at this time. Instead, they are generally recommended for use only within the context of clinical trials or on a compassionate use basis for patients with severe cases of COVID-19.

It is important to remember that, while Chloroquine phosphate and hydroxychloroquine may show potential as COVID-19 treatments, they are not without risks, and their use should be carefully managed and monitored by healthcare professionals.

Understanding Parasitic Infections

Before we dive into the ways to protect ourselves from parasitic infections while camping or hiking, it's essential to have a basic understanding of what these infections are. Parasitic infections are caused by parasites - organisms that live on or in a host organism and depend on it for their survival. These parasites can cause a variety of illnesses, ranging from mild discomfort to severe health issues.

There are three main types of parasites that can infect humans - protozoa, helminths, and ectoparasites. Protozoa are single-celled organisms that can cause diseases like malaria and giardiasis. Helminths are worm-like parasites that can cause infections like hookworm, pinworm, and tapeworm. Ectoparasites are external parasites that live on the skin, such as ticks, fleas, and lice.

Now that we have a better understanding of parasitic infections, let's look at some effective strategies to protect ourselves while camping or hiking.

Choose Your Camping Site Wisely

One of the first steps in avoiding parasitic infections during your camping or hiking trip is to choose your camping site wisely. Look for a clean and dry place to set up your tent, preferably away from stagnant water sources, as these can be breeding grounds for mosquitoes and other disease-carrying insects.

Additionally, avoid areas with tall grass and brush, as these can be home to ticks and other parasites. By selecting a suitable camping site, you can significantly reduce your risk of coming into contact with these disease-carrying organisms.

Proper Personal Hygiene

Maintaining good personal hygiene is essential for preventing parasitic infections while camping or hiking. Always make sure to wash your hands with soap and water, or use hand sanitizer, especially before preparing or eating food, and after using the restroom. This can help prevent the spread of parasites like Giardia, which can cause gastrointestinal illness.

Additionally, keep your body and clothing clean by bathing regularly and changing into fresh clothes. This can help prevent the spread of ectoparasites like lice and ticks, which can cause skin irritation and transmit diseases.

Safe Drinking Water

Ensuring that you have access to safe drinking water is crucial for preventing parasitic infections during your camping or hiking trip. Contaminated water can harbor parasites like Giardia and Cryptosporidium, which can cause gastrointestinal illnesses.

To ensure that your drinking water is safe, always bring a water purification system with you, such as a water filter, purifying tablets, or a UV light pen. Alternatively, you can boil water for at least one minute to kill any parasites that may be present.

Proper Food Handling and Preparation

Another important aspect of preventing parasitic infections while camping or hiking is proper food handling and preparation. Always wash your hands before handling food and make sure to keep raw and cooked foods separate to prevent cross-contamination.

Ensure that all food is cooked thoroughly, especially meat, to kill any parasites that may be present. To avoid attracting insects and rodents, store all food in sealed containers and keep your cooking and eating areas clean.

Use Insect Repellent

Applying insect repellent to your skin and clothing can help protect you from parasitic infections transmitted by insects like mosquitoes and ticks. Choose a repellent that contains DEET, picaridin, or oil of lemon eucalyptus, as these have been proven to be effective against various disease-carrying insects.

Make sure to reapply the repellent as needed, especially after swimming or sweating, to maintain its effectiveness. Additionally, consider treating your clothing with permethrin, an insecticide that can provide long-lasting protection against ticks and other insects.

Wear Protective Clothing

Wearing appropriate clothing can help protect you from parasitic infections while camping or hiking. Choose long-sleeved shirts and long pants to cover your skin and reduce the risk of insect bites. Tuck your pants into your socks to create a barrier that can prevent ticks and other parasites from crawling onto your skin.

Opt for light-colored clothing, as this can make it easier to spot and remove any ticks or insects that may have found their way onto your clothes. Additionally, consider wearing a hat to protect your head from sun exposure and insect bites.

Check for Ticks Regularly

Performing regular tick checks can help prevent parasitic infections transmitted by ticks, such as Lyme disease. After spending time outdoors, thoroughly inspect your body for any ticks that may have latched onto your skin. Pay special attention to areas like the scalp, behind the ears, under the arms, and around the waistline, as these are common spots for ticks to hide.

If you find a tick, remove it promptly using a pair of fine-tipped tweezers, making sure to grasp the tick as close to the skin as possible. Pull upward with steady, even pressure to remove the tick, and then clean the bite area with soap and water or rubbing alcohol.

%C3%A4rztin-die-online-von-zu-hause-aus-anwesend-ist.jpg?b=1&s=170x170&k=20&c=3Ll0i_sAaFVa2AAVQ7aeJgsCySqt6T-kLf448ESgp9c=

Be Aware of Your Surroundings

Finally, always be aware of your surroundings while camping or hiking to minimize your risk of coming into contact with parasites. Stay on designated trails and avoid walking through tall grass, as this can be home to ticks and other parasites.

Additionally, be cautious around animal dwellings, such as rodent burrows, as these can harbor various parasites that can transmit diseases to humans. By staying vigilant and practicing these preventative measures, you can enjoy your camping or hiking trip while protecting yourself from parasitic infections.
